Airline Protection Bill

1. No airline may receive federal subsidies in any circumstance.
2. Atlasian airlines are free to operate domestic routes at their discretion, and may terminate them at any time without notice.
3. If an airline wishes to fly an international route, it is subject to any restrictions regarding air travel between that country and Atlasia.
4. No foreign individual or corporation may own more than 49% of an airline registered in Atlasia.
5. No foreign airline may operate domestic routes in Atlasia.

Constitutional Amendment on the Registration Post Count

1. Article V, Section 2, Clause 1 of the Atlasian Constitution is amended to read as follows:

A person may become a registered voter if he has attained fifteen posts at the forum. In registration, the person must state his name and State of fantasy residence; in addition, he may optionally state a political affiliation.

2. The Sixth Amendment is repealed.

Constitutional Amendment on Senate Posting Requirements

Article I, Section 1, Clause 2 is amended to read as follows:

No Person shall be a Senator who has not attained fifty or more posts, and is not a registered voter in the District or Region that they represent.
